Box 277 Timnath, Colorado 80547 Re: Amendment to Geotechnical Engineering Report English Ranch South PUD, Phase II and Future Phase III Fort Collins, Colorado Project No. 20955134 Gentlemen: To meet the criteria of the new City of Fort Collins Engineering Department "Requirements for Design Criteria and Standards for Streets" dated March 19, 1996, Terracon Consultants Western, Inc. hereby presents this amendment to our Geotechnical Engineering Report prepared for the site dated August 17, 1995. Empire Laboratories, Inc., our predecessor firm, prepared a "Report of a Geotechnical Investigation"for English Ranch in September 1986 which is located to the north edge of the site. We have included herein a Vicinity Map showing the project area and a new Site Plan showing the proposed streets, lots and the appropriate previous boring locations. Additional information regarding drainage and groundwater as required by the new regulations is presented below. The site is currently a cultivated farm field vegetated in alfalfa stubble. An irrigation lateral runs along the west and north portions of the site. The area is relatively flat and has minor drainage to the east. The area is bordered on the north by English Ranch, on the west by Sunstone PUD, on the east by English Ranch South Phase I, currently under construction, and on the south by farm land. With respect to the drainage patterns on the site, major drainage is to the southeast to the detention ponds that have been excavated in the southeast corner of the Phase I site. Storm drains in the streets will also carry storm water to the detention ponds. We understand that a drainage plan is being prepared for the site by Stewart and Associates, Inc. According to Stewart, the site does not lie within the 100 year flood plain of any stream or drainage. With respect to irrigation ditches, a small lateral is located along the west and north edges of the site. The irrigation lateral will be placed into a pipe and connect to the existing pipe constructed along the north edge of Phase I. In 1996, groundwater was encountered over the west and west-central portions of the site at depths of 11'/z to 14 feet. Free groundwater was not encountered to a depth of 15 feet in the east-central portion of the project area. Groundwater was encountered along the north edge of the site in 1986 at depths of 7'/2 to 9 feet when Borings 12, 13, and 14 were drilled. However, at that time, the site was entirely farmland and had been flood irrigated. The 1996 water readings indicate water levels have lowered at the site. Groundwater levels can be expected to change with varying seasonal and weather conditions. It is our understanding from Stewart and Associates, Inc. that the grading plan will provide for minor cuts and fills of one foot or less. This will provide at least three feet between the existing groundwater and the street subgrade. Therefore in our opinion, area subdrains will not be required for the project area. Individual perimeter drains are recommended around all basement areas. Finished basement floors should be placed three feet above existing groundwater. Upon completion of the site grading, additional borings will need to be drilled at 500-foot intervals in the proposed streets in accordance with City requirements. At that time, the requested laboratory tests will be performed and the data submitted to the City of Fort Collins. When traffic data is received from the City, pavement sections will be provided for the streets within the development. The additional information provided herein, in our opinion, meets the new City requirements for this phase of the project.
